The gharara sharara is detailed with motifs that tell the story of India's rich cultural roots. The fancy patterns of 'phul' (flowers), 'chand Tara' (moons and stars), and 'motia' (pearls) represent abundance, prosperity, and divine blessings.

Each region in India has its unique interpretation of the gharara sharara. From the lively hues of Rajasthan to the complex zardozi embroidery of Lucknow, this garment is a celebration of India's mixed cultural culture. How can I style my gharara sharara for a traditional family puja at home?
For a family puja, opt for a gharara sharara in rich, auspicious colors like red or gold. Pair it with minimalistic jewelry to maintain modesty while celebrating grace. Drape the dupatta elegantly over your shoulders and secure it with a traditional pin.
